Request:

• NOOR I: Abatement of COVs in 2 flows of 1,600 kg/h and 925 kg/h of contaminated emissions from the HTF ullage system.

• NOOR II: Abatement of COVs in 3 flows of 2,500 kg/h, 1,500 kg/h and 22,700 kg/h of contaminated emissions from the HTF ullage system.

Solution:

Design, manufacture, assembly, inspection, testing, packaging and delivery of a set of activated carbon filters (2 x 100) to minimize emissions of VOCs and HAPs to the atmosphere, treating both the overflow and vent expansion tank.

Results

Abatement of atmospheric emissions of over 99% in accordance with regulations.
